Why Custom Rental Billing Architecture Demands Specialized JavaScript Experts
Building a rental billing engine requires handling complex variables like seasonal pricing, damage waivers, and real-time inventory holds. Industry data suggests that 45% of custom billing projects fail to scale due to poor architectural decisions in the initial phase.
Why JavaScript: Node.js and React enable high-performance, event-driven architectures essential for real-time inventory updates and Stripe API integration. NestJS provides a modular structure for separating billing logic from rental lifecycle management, ensuring the system handles thousands of daily transactions without latency.
